Lineage & History

A sativa-dominant hybrid created by crossing Trainwreck and Mendocino Purps. Multiple versions exist from different breeders including Bodhi Seeds (Jack Herer x Temple) and Dutchman Seeds.

🧬 Genetic Heritage & Lineage

The genetic story of Tree of Life begins with two cannabis icons. Trainwreck, the sativa-dominant powerhouse known for its intense cerebral effects and pine-citrus aroma, provides the energetic foundation. Mendocino Purps, the indica-leaning beauty from California's Mendocino County, contributes stunning coloration, body relaxation, and sweet berry notes. This 70/30 sativa-to-indica ratio creates a hybrid that leans energizing while maintaining enough indica influence to prevent anxiety or overstimulation. Multiple breeding projects have emerged over the years—Bodhi Seeds created their version using Jack Herer x Temple genetics, while Cannabeizein and Dutchman Seeds developed their own phenotypes from the original Trainwreck x Mendocino Purps cross. This diversity means you may encounter slight variations in effects and appearance depending on the breeder, though all versions maintain the strain's signature uplifting character.

👃 Terpene Profile & Aromatics

Myrcene dominates the terpene profile at approximately 0.45%, providing earthy, herbal base notes and contributing to the strain's relaxing body effects. Limonene follows closely at 0.40%, delivering bright citrus aromatics—specifically orange and lemon zest—that elevate mood and enhance the strain's euphoric qualities. Pinene rounds out the top three at 0.30%, adding fresh pine forest notes while promoting mental clarity and focus. Secondary terpenes including caryophyllene, terpinolene, ocimene, linalool, and humulene create aromatic complexity with hints of spice, sandalwood, incense, and subtle floral undertones. The total terpene content of 1.15% produces an exceptionally fragrant experience. When you open a jar of Tree of Life, expect an immediate burst of sweet orange citrus layered over earthy pine, with subtle sandalwood and spicy herbal notes emerging as the aroma develops.

👅 Flavor Experience

The flavor journey begins with a creamy citrus inhale dominated by orange and lemon notes, reminiscent of a citrus creamsicle. Mid-palate, you'll detect earthy herbal tones balanced with woody sandalwood undertones that add depth and sophistication. The spicy finish provides pleasant warmth, while some users report subtle tobacco notes on the exhale—a complex characteristic that adds mature refinement to the profile. The creamy texture on the tongue, combined with the bright citrus forwardness, makes Tree of Life exceptionally pleasant to consume repeatedly without flavor fatigue.

🎯 Effects & Experience

Tree of Life delivers a rapid onset typically felt within 5-10 minutes, beginning with a wave of euphoria that washes over your mind. You'll notice enhanced creativity, heightened sensory perception, and an uplifted mood that encourages social interaction and laughter. The mental effects promote focus without racing thoughts—perfect for creative projects, brainstorming sessions, or engaging conversations. As the experience develops over 15-30 minutes, gentle body relaxation emerges without sedation, releasing muscle tension while maintaining mobility and energy. The peak experience lasts 2-3 hours, characterized by sustained creative energy, happiness, and functional relaxation. Users report feeling energized yet calm, making this strain ideal for daytime activities that benefit from enhanced perception and positive mood. The comedown is gradual and gentle, leaving you feeling content rather than crashed or depleted.

👁️ Visual Characteristics

Tree of Life produces visually striking buds featuring deep forest green base coloration with purple undertones inherited from Mendocino Purps. Fiery orange pistils weave throughout the bud structure, creating vivid contrast against the darker foliage. The flowers display medium to high trichome density, coating the surface with amber and milky white crystals that glisten under light. Bud structure tends toward medium density—not overly airy but not rock-hard either—with a slightly fluffy texture that grinds easily. The resin coverage is substantial, leaving fingers sticky after handling.
